Act 1 – Albertville to La Toussuire 140km
Sunday 8th July

Etape du Tour 2012 Act1 Profile

The first Etape du Tour will take place in the Alps on Sunday 8th July 2012. Replicating Stage 11 of the 2012 Tour de France.
It will start from the Winter Olympic City of Albertville and it is a classic Alpine stage, taking in the climbs of the Col de la Madeleine, the Glandon, Criox de Fer and Mollard, before the final climb up to the ski resort of La Toussuire Les Sybelles.
At 140km it is an attractive proposition for both the experienced cyclo sportive rider and the Etape du Tour novice.

Sunday 8th July: - L'Etape du Tour Act 1
We antipate a 07:00 start for the Etape, so we will all travel down there early to ensure everyone is lined up in the right pens for the start. The organisers allocate pens according to likely finish time and historic Etape performance, therefore faster riders start nearer the front and the slower riders at the back. Please note, we have no influence over your starting pen.

The Etape is a closed road sportive, but you must be wary of other cyclists, especially if they are going faster than you or if you have stopped. There will be water stops on route and mechanical assistance available. Along the route, there are certain times that you must have passed certain spots, otherwise you may be swept up by the broom wagon.
